Job Description

Your future role at a glance:

Location: Jacksonville, FL

Facility: St. Vincent's Riverside 

Departments: Bariatric Surgical, Med Surg, Oncology, Observation, and Telemetry

Schedule: Days | Full-time

Eligible for an annual bonus incentive 

How you'll make an impact in this role:
  • Lead clinical excellence across six diverse specialty units to ensure a seamless, high-standard patient care journey.
  • Empower and grow a high-performing nursing team by spearheading strategic recruitment, professional development, and mentorship initiatives that foster long-term retention.
  • Strategize departmental goals that align clinical operations with legal and ethical standards, ensuring the facility remains a beacon of safe, compliant healthcare delivery.
  • Optimize fiscal health by managing unit budgets and resource allocation, ensuring the team has the tools they need to provide exceptional care without compromise.
  • Drive continuous improvement by directing internal and external audits, using data-driven insights to elevate nursing workflows and patient outcomes.
What minimum qualifications you'll need:

Licensure / Certification / Registration:

  • Registered Nurse credentialed from the Florida Board of Nursing obtained prior to hire date or job transfer date required.

Education:

  • Bachelor's degree in nursing or diploma from an accredited school/college of nursing required.
  • Master's degree or combination of Bachelor's degree and experience preferred.

Work Experience:

  • 5 years of experience required.
  • 10 years of experience preferred. 
  • 2 years of leadership or management experience required. 
  • 5 years of leadership or management experience preferred.
What additional requirements you'll need:
  • MSN preferred, along with Nurse Executive (NE-BC) or Nurse Executive, Advanced (NEA-BC) certification.
  • Prior experience applying Lean or Operational Excellence methodologies to healthcare workflows.
